The New Jersey Division of Gaming Enforcement has awarded two US subsidiaries of bwin.party a casino service industry enterprise licence.

Norbert Teufelberger, CEO of bwin.party, said receipt of the licence marked “an important milestone” for the company’s US business.

“We believe that the path to regulation across the US is inevitable and expect that other states will soon follow.

“Together with our partners, we are focused on delivering a safe and secure real-money gaming experience for adults wishing to play games using mobile, touch and desktop channels,” he added.

Bwin.party operates New Jersey’s most popular online gaming platform, which supports the Borgata Casino, Borgata Poker and partypoker brands.
